Как добавить скриншоты и анимацию в запросы на извлечение GitHub

Избранные скриншоты с анимацией на Github

Программисты GitHub часто добавляют скриншоты или анимированные GIF-файлы в свои запросы на извлечение репозитория. Эти приемы определенно привлекают больше внимания, чем заставлять кого-то прочитать несколько строк обычного текста. Добавление статических снимков экрана полезно, если вы хотите встроить визуальные изменения или фотографии. GIF-анимация - хороший способ продемонстрировать потоки процессов и движение курсора мыши.

В следующем руководстве с самого начала будет показано, как добавлять снимки экрана и анимацию GIF в запросы на вытягивание GitHub. Даже если вы никогда раньше не использовали GitHub, вы можете использовать эти шаги, чтобы начать работу.

1. Добавьте новый репозиторий и ветку

Если вы новичок в мире GitHub, следуйте приведенной здесь процедуре, чтобы создать учетную запись.

Щелкните значок "+" в правом верхнем углу, чтобы создать новый репозиторий. Не забудьте установить флажок "Инициализировать этот репозиторий с помощью README".

Github Добавить анимацию Добавить новый репозиторий

На следующем этапе добавьте ветку в свой репозиторий, используя раскрывающееся меню, показанное ниже. Здесь в репозиторий Hola-World добавлена ​​ветка "Guten-tag".

Github Добавить анимацию Добавить новую ветку в репозиторий

Цель ветки в GitHub - помочь разработчику работать над функциями и исправлениями ошибок отдельно от основной производственной ветки.

Github Добавить анимацию В репозиторий добавлена ​​новая ветка

2. Создайте снимок экрана или анимацию.

Для добавления снимков экрана вам понадобится хорошее программное обеспечение для создания снимков экрана. В Windows 10 одними из лучших и простых инструментов являются Инструмент Snip & Sketch и Snipping.

Чтобы добавить GIF-анимацию, вам понадобится хороший инструмент для захвата видео с экрана. Рекомендуемый инструмент - Recordit, который чрезвычайно прост в использовании для быстрого скринкастинга. Он доступен для прямой загрузки как для Windows, так и для macOS.

После установки вы можете записать несколько секунд любого экрана с помощью кнопки записи. Все ваши недавние скринкасты будут отображаться в меню на панели задач и открываться в браузере.

Github Add Animation Recordit Добавлен скринкаст

Поскольку запросы на вытягивание GitHub не допускают использование видеофайлов (MP4 и т. Д.), Вам нужно будет преобразовать их в файлы GIF. Фактически, он поддерживает очень ограниченное количество пользовательских файлов: JPG, JPEG, GIF, PNG, DOCX, PPTX, PDF, TXT, XLSX и ZIP. Вы можете легко преобразовать MP4 в GIF с помощью Ezgif или любого другого онлайн-инструмента.

Следующий созданный файл GIF будет вставлен в запрос на извлечение GitHub. Он демонстрирует простую последовательность добавления новой ветки в репозиторий GitHub с помощью приложения GitHub Desktop.

Github Добавить анимацию

3. Добавьте снимки экрана или анимацию в запросы на извлечение GitHub.

Вернитесь в ветку, которую вы создали ранее, и перейдите к "Запросы на извлечение". Здесь вы можете редактировать данные запроса на вытягивание из трехточечного меню.

Находясь в режиме редактора, вы можете прикрепить снимок экрана и файлы анимации GIF с помощью параметра "Прикрепить файлы". Если вы впервые совершаете фиксацию в репозитории ветки GitHub, нажмите "совершить". В противном случае можно выбрать "обновить комментарий".

Github Добавить анимацию Добавить снимок экрана и анимацию в ветку

Созданный снимок экрана и анимация были успешно добавлены в ветку GitHub, а в свою очередь, в репозиторий.

Github Добавить файл анимации Gif, добавленный в запрос на извлечение

GitHub - это сотрудничество с другими разработчиками. Если им понравятся предложенные вами изменения, они могут объединить их в своем собственном репозитории. Это делается с помощью опции "merge pull request".

Github Добавить запросы на слияние анимации

Анимация - определенно хороший способ привлечь внимание других разработчиков сообщества GitHub. Завершив это руководство, вы узнали, как добавлять снимки экрана и анимацию GIF в репозиторий GitHub и любую из его веток. Если вы не пользуетесь GitHub, вы можете вместо этого ознакомиться с этим списком альтернатив GitHub.

По теме: